# Break-Glass Access — InvoForge Renderer

Plugin authors normally interact with the InvoForge PDF renderer through the sandboxed plugin API only. Break-glass access exists solely for incidents where a malformed plugin corrupts the render queue and the sandbox cannot be reached. Request approval from the on-call steward first; all break-glass sessions are logged and reviewed within 24 hours. Once approval is granted, unlock the emergency console using the recovery passphrase that appears immediately below.

recovery phrase for yawif-hahif: druys-kelius-ralax-raliel

## Support

New to the Liftwise dispatch simulator? Start with the scenario files in sim/scenarios — each models a building profile for the fictional Arden Tower benchmarks. Most onboarding questions are answered in the internal wiki under Liftwise Basics, so please check there first. For simulator bugs, file a ticket with the scenario name and seed. For everything else, the maintainers prefer you write to them directly.

alerts address for kafof-bagag: kasael@olvarqdyn.corp

## Changelog — Lanternflag 4.2.0

Renamed `FLAG_ROLLOUT_PCT` to `ROLLOUT_PERCENT` for consistency with the cohort variables introduced in 4.1. The old name is accepted until 5.0 but logs a deprecation warning on startup. Release managers should update deploy templates before cutting the next train. The rollout evaluator also now requires its signing secret, which is defined on the next line.

env line for kawif-fadug: RELAY_SECRET20=06912eabac08d98736ad